// EXPORT_TZ_MODE: controls timezone handling for Ledgerel report exports.
// New folks: exports are always generated in UTC, then shifted per the
// recipient's profile at render time. Never bake a local offset in here —
// that's what broke the Quarrow quarterly exports twice. DST edges are
// handled downstream. Change requires a full export regression run; the
// last clean run is recorded under the token below.

build token for tawif-bahip: htk31_68bba16e1afabfef4ecc69408c06f16

**Q: What happens if the KioskLine watchdog reboots a unit mid-transaction?**

The watchdog on Brindlemart kiosks restarts the app after 90 seconds of unresponsiveness. Transactions are journaled, so nothing is lost, but the unit boots into a locked recovery shell. To unlock it, open the maintenance panel, select Restore Session, and enter the passphrase shown below exactly as written.

strongbox words: sormir-fenael-zorius

## Changed defaults

Heads up: the Ledgerline tax-rate lookup cache now defaults to a 15-minute TTL instead of 24 hours. Turns out rates in the Veldt County sandbox were going stale mid-demo, which was embarrassing. Eviction is now LRU rather than FIFO, and the cache warms on boot. If you're reviewing, check that nothing hardcodes the old TTL. The new defaults land as follows.

deployment values, bajop-taweg:
holwyn:
  log_level: debug
  metrics_host: metrics.holwyn.zemvarsys.internal
  pool_size: 32

**Action item (from the Larkspur webhook outage):** Tighten review on retry-path changes. The bug shipped because our backoff cap was silently dropped in a refactor and nobody flagged it. Reviewers should now check that every webhook delivery PR preserves max-attempts, jitter, and the idempotency header. Quick checklist plus the annotated diff from the incident are on the internal page below.

wiki page, bahof-tajef: https://harbor.crelvostack.local/secrets/deploy/spaces/merge_requests/352483d166532f3d